FG Approves N1 Trillion Metropolitan Rail Service to Transform Kano Urban Transport

The Federal Government (FG) has approved the construction of a N1 trillion metropolitan rail system in Kano State, a move aimed at modernizing urban transport, reducing traffic congestion, and boosting economic activities in one of Nigeria’s fastest-growing cities.

The Kano Metropolitan Rail Service is expected to connect major districts across the city with multiple rail lines, modern stations, and state-of-the-art trains, providing residents with a safe, efficient, and reliable mode of public transportation. Government officials describe the project as a “game-changer” for mobility in northern Nigeria.

According to the Ministry of Transportation, the project will not only improve daily commuting for residents but will also create thousands of jobs during both construction and operational phases. The rail system is part of the federal government’s broader urban infrastructure development agenda, which seeks to expand sustainable transport networks in Nigeria’s major cities.

Funding for the N1 trillion project is expected to come from a mix of public financing, private sector partnerships, and international loans or grants. Officials assured that strict oversight will be in place to ensure timely execution and transparency throughout the project lifecycle.

Experts say the rail initiative could attract investment, stimulate local economies, and reduce the over-reliance on road transport, which has been a major source of congestion and delays in Kano. Political analysts also highlight that the project aligns with Nigeria’s long-term vision of modernizing public transport infrastructure and promoting urban development.

The federal government has confirmed that work on the project is set to commence soon, with details on contractor selection, project phases, and timelines expected to be announced in the coming months.
